Transaction 33e93d59c41bec13144f5abb87ac4b08c6931d7e5d5e38a656216aabe44d86a3

1 Input
2 Outputs
  • 33e93d59c41bec13144f5abb87ac4b08c6931d7e5d5e38a656216aabe44d86a3:0
  • value  240702852
    address  1F449oWCoqamphgqY1FJy5P5vWVtGFcVZB
  • 33e93d59c41bec13144f5abb87ac4b08c6931d7e5d5e38a656216aabe44d86a3:1
  • value  184007148
    address  151wKxY8gbgTPVDYGMUwzGVVVrDstPdtX1